The cost of welding tool is low, the utilization is high, if it is the normal steel parts, it can be used for the hard alloy of YT, the rough processing YT5, semi-finished processing YT15, and the precision machining YT30. Processing cast iron parts with YG hard alloy, rough processing with YG8, finish machining YG3. If it is hardened steel, it is adopted The YN is a hard alloy or 726 alloy. It is more efficient to not resharpen the tool, but the cost of cutting tools is high. If it is processed in large quantities, it can be applied without retool.

Plain steel is recommended for hard alloy cutting tools, cheap, but not durable. If is hardened steel suggested using CBN cutting tool, its hardness is second only to diamond, the thermal conductivity and wear resistance, chemical stability, in 1300 degrees is not easy to iron series metal produces chemical reaction, the greater the hardness of its effect is better.
